A circuit is the complete loop that allows electricity to flow from the power source to your appliances and back again. When a circuit fails, you lose power to specific outlets or light fixtures. You might need professional help if you keep blowing fuses or if outlets stop working entirely, as this often indicates damaged wiring or an overloaded system. How can an electrical box extender help my Providence home?

An electrical box extender can be useful in your Providence home if you need to install a new, thicker fixture or cover plate where the existing electrical box is too shallow. This allows for a safe and secure installation without damaging the wall. It's a simple fix for a common issue. The pros can determine if this is the right solution for your needs.
